Core drilling services make clean, round holes in concrete, stone, or asphalt. They do this without breaking the rest of the wall or floor.
Quick answer: What are core drilling services and when do you need them?
| Question | Answer |
|---|---|
| What is it? | A way to cut clean, round holes using a hollow drill with a diamond tip |
| When do you need it? | For pipes, wires, vents, bolts, or taking concrete samples |
| Typical hole sizes | 1 inch to 72 inches wide |
| Typical depths | A few inches to over 80 feet deep |
| Key safety step | Scanning the concrete first to find hidden wires and pipes |
| Who uses it? | Builders, plumbers, electricians, and city workers |

Concrete core drilling is a way to make clean, round holes in concrete, stone, asphalt, or brick. A normal drill crushes everything in its path into dust. A core drill is different. It uses a hollow tube to cut only the outer edge of the circle. This leaves a solid cylinder of concrete, called a “core,” inside the tube. When you pull the drill out, the core comes with it. This leaves a perfectly smooth, round hole.
This method is the best way to cut concrete when you need to be exact. It lets workers make holes without shaking or damaging the rest of the wall or floor.

Why not just use a big hammer drill to make holes? The answer is about safety and keeping the building strong.
Hammer drilling uses brute force. It pounds the concrete over and over to break it. This heavy pounding sends strong vibrations through the wall or floor. These shakes can cause tiny, invisible cracks. Over time, these cracks make the concrete weak. If you use a hammer drill near important supports, the whole building could become unsafe.
Core drilling does not pound the concrete. Instead, it spins a diamond-tipped bit to shave the concrete away smoothly. It does not shake the building. This keeps the surrounding concrete strong and safe.
Here is how the two methods compare:
| Feature | Diamond Core Drilling | Hammer Drilling |
|---|---|---|
| How it works | Smooth spinning and cutting | Heavy pounding and hitting |
| Shaking | Very low (keeps concrete strong) | High (causes tiny cracks) |
| Hole shape | Perfectly round and smooth | Rough, jagged, and uneven |
| Noise | Steady and not too loud | Extremely loud and annoying |
| Cutting steel | Cuts through steel bars easily | Gets stuck on steel bars |
| Dust | Water traps the dust | Makes a lot of messy dust |
Using diamond-tipped bits lets workers cut through steel bars inside the concrete without stopping. It is clean, quiet, and safe.

Modern core drills can cut through almost anything. Workers use them to drill through:
To do this, they use special drill bits. These bits have tiny pieces of real diamonds on the edge. Since diamonds are the hardest thing on Earth, they can grind through concrete and steel easily.
For very deep holes, workers can connect extra metal tubes to the drill. This lets them reach deep into the ground or thick walls. This is very helpful for taking samples from deep inside dams, bridges, or foundations.

Safety is the most important part of any drilling job. Before drilling, workers must see what is hidden inside the concrete.
They use special radar (called GPR) and X-rays to look inside the concrete. This lets them find steel bars, strong cables, and live power lines without breaking anything.
Cutting a tight steel cable can make the concrete explode. Hitting a live wire can hurt workers or cause power outages. Scanning first keeps everyone safe and keeps the project moving. Drilling dry concrete makes a huge cloud of dust. Breathing this dust is very bad for your lungs. To stop this, workers use water while they drill.
Water runs through the drill bit. This does two things:
This wet mud is very messy. You cannot wash it down the drain. Workers use special vacuums to suck up the mud as they drill.
This is very important when working inside schools, hospitals, or offices. In these places, workers use quiet electric drills and plastic walls to keep the air clean and the noise low. Yes. Drilling straight down into a floor is most common. But we can also drill sideways through walls, at an angle for drains, or straight up into ceilings. For ceiling work, we use special stands and water rings to catch the messy water before it falls.
